#d00418 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d00418 is composed of 81.6% red, 1.6%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98.1% magenta, 88.5%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 354.1 degrees, a saturation of 96.2% and a lightness of 41.6%. #d00418 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0830 with #a10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

#d00418 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d00418 has RGB values of R:208, G:4,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.88,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13632536.

Shades and Tints of #d00418

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100002 is the darkest color, while #fffb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d00418

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6667 is the less saturated color, while #d00418 is the most saturated one.
